Yuchun Zhou is a scholar working on Electrical and Electronic Engineering, Materials Chemistry and Biomedical Engineering. According to data from OpenAlex, Yuchun Zhou has authored 14 papers receiving a total of 402 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Electrical and Electronic Engineering, 5 papers in Materials Chemistry and 4 papers in Biomedical Engineering. Recurrent topics in Yuchun Zhou’s work include Photonic and Optical Devices (4 papers), Nanowire Synthesis and Applications (4 papers) and Grouting, Rheology, and Soil Mechanics (3 papers). Yuchun Zhou is often cited by papers focused on Photonic and Optical Devices (4 papers), Nanowire Synthesis and Applications (4 papers) and Grouting, Rheology, and Soil Mechanics (3 papers). Yuchun Zhou collaborates with scholars based in United States, China and Japan. Yuchun Zhou's co-authors include Yi Jing, Kristian N. Madsen, Ke Sun, Alireza Kargar, Deli Wang, Ryan Aguinaldo, Xiaofeng Zhang, Yoshio Bando, Chun Li and Zhaowei Liu and has published in prestigious journals such as Nano Letters, Applied Physics Letters and Journal of Power Sources.
